Jangalpatty Population - Theni, Tamil Nadu

Jangalpatty is a large village located in Theni Taluka of Theni district, Tamil Nadu with total 1867 families residing. The Jangalpatty village has population of 6534 of which 3255 are males while 3279 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Jangalpatty village population of children with age 0-6 is 641 which makes up 9.81 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Jangalpatty village is 1007 which is higher than Tamil Nadu state average of 996. Child Sex Ratio for the Jangalpatty as per census is 908, lower than Tamil Nadu average of 943.

Jangalpatty village has lower literacy rate compared to Tamil Nadu. In 2011, literacy rate of Jangalpatty village was 74.24 % compared to 80.09 % of Tamil Nadu. In Jangalpatty Male literacy stands at 84.34 % while female literacy rate was 64.32 %.

Caste Factor

Schedule Caste (SC) constitutes 16.15 % of total population in Jangalpatty village. The village Jangalpatty currently doesn’t have any Schedule Tribe (ST) population.

Work Profile

In Jangalpatty village out of total population, 3773 were engaged in work activities. 80.81 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 19.19 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 3773 workers engaged in Main Work, 320 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 2105 were Agricultural labourer.
